【发布时间】:2016-12-10 17:25:28
【问题描述】:
- Delphi 10 Seattle Version update1(安装在 Win7 上)在我将 macOS 升级到 Sierra 和 XCode 从 7 升级到 8.1 后,我的项目无法通过构建。(安装在 miniMac 上)
我的delphi项目失败的错误信息是:
[DCC 错误] E2597 ld:警告:找不到选项“-FC:\Users\Administrator\Documents\Embarcadero\Studio\SDKs\iPhoneOS10.1.sdk\System\Library\PrivateFrameworks”的目录 ld:对于架构 arm64 [DCC 致命错误],文件太小(长度 = 0) F2588 链接器错误代码:1 ($00000001)
失败
2. SDK为iPhoneOS 10.1
3.我已经尝试了很多次“清洁”和“构建”,它根本不起作用。
4. 而且iOS模拟器也坏了,报错:
类链接错误..
5.PAServer版本为17.1
6. macOS和XCode升级后,SDK重新下载到Win7 PC端。
对这个问题有任何想法吗?是因为 macOS 和 XCode 升级吗?谢谢!
【问题讨论】:
-
错误信息说目录不存在。显而易见的第一个问题:是否该目录存在?
-
@Rob,这个目录在 iOS9.3 之后就不存在了——一个已知的问题。这是根本原因吗?
-
我也有同样的问题。您在 MacOS 上使用 Parallels 吗?我认为这个问题属于 Parallels 共享文件夹。并且您的平台本地缓存文件未完全复制。
-
@mehdi,感谢您的回复。事实是我没有在我的 MacOS (Sierra) 上使用 Parallels。我有一台安装了 Win7(64 位)的 PC 和一台刚刚从 EI Captian 升级到 Sierra 的 MiniMac。两者都位于 LAN 中并通过 NAT 连接到互联网。
标签: c++ ios xcode delphi linker